exact_width

Every facing-wall width measured on the layer must equal value exactly (neither narrower nor wider) — used for fixed-size features such as contacts and vias, where any deviation is a manufacturing/process violation rather than a spacing concern.

Semantics

Runs the same shared facing-edge width scan as min_width/max_width (see min_width for the full rectilinear + oblique pass description), with the predicate |measured value| > 0 (within a half-grid tolerance): any width that differs from value in either direction is a violation.

Layers

A single layer, layers[0].

Parameters

None — only value (µm).

Violation markers

One edge marker for each of the two facing walls of any width that differs from value (two markers per violation location), at the actual wall geometry.

KLayout equivalent

Region#width(value, value) — KLayout’s width check with equal lower and upper bounds, i.e. an exact-width constraint.
